Thông số kỹ thuật
| thuộc tính | Giá trị |
| Supplier | Analog Devices Inc. |
| Package | Tray |
| ProductStatus | Obsolete |
| Frequency | 29GHz ~ 37GHz |
| P1dB | 30.5dBm |
| Gain | 22.5dB |
| RFType | General Purpose |
| Voltage-Supply | 6V |
| Current-Supply | 1.4A |
| TestFrequency | 34GHz ~ 37GHz |
| MountingType | Surface Mount |
| Package/Case | Die |
